网站登录界面源码 高效安全的前端代码示例
网站登录界面源码解析:打造安全高效的用户入口

在网站开发中,登录界面是用户与系统交互的第一道门槛,其源码设计直接影响用户体验和安全性。本文将深入探讨网站登录界面源码的核心要素,从HTML结构到后端验证逻辑,帮助开发者优化登录流程,同时提升SEO友好度。无论是个人站长还是企业开发团队,都能从中获得实用建议。
1. HTML与CSS:构建简洁的登录表单
登录界面的前端源码通常由HTML表单和CSS样式组成。一个标准的登录表单需包含用户名、密码输入框及提交按钮,例如:<input type="text" name="username">。CSS则用于优化视觉效果,如响应式布局和错误提示样式。建议使用语义化标签(如<form>)提升代码可读性,同时避免过度设计,确保页面加载速度。
2. JavaScript验证:前端安全的基石
通过JavaScript可在用户提交前进行基础验证,如检查邮箱格式或密码长度。例如:if(password.length < 8) alert("密码过短");。但需注意,前端验证仅作为辅助手段,后端验证才是关键。合理使用事件监听(如onSubmit)能提升交互流畅度,避免频繁刷新页面。
3. 后端处理与数据库交互
登录界面源码的核心在于后端逻辑。以PHP为例,需通过$_POST获取用户输入,并与数据库(如MySQL)比对。关键步骤包括密码加密(推荐bcrypt)、防SQL注入(使用预处理语句)及会话管理(如$_SESSION)。建议添加登录失败次数限制,防止暴力破解。
4. SEO优化与用户体验平衡
虽然登录页面本身对SEO权重较低,但可通过合理设计提升整体网站评分。例如:为表单添加<label>标签提高可访问性;设置清晰的错误提示(如“用户名不存在”而非“登录失败”);提供“记住我”和第三方登录选项,减少用户流失率。
从源码到用户体验的全链路优化
网站登录界面源码的编写不仅是技术实现,更需兼顾安全、效率与用户体验。通过规范的前端代码、严谨的后端验证及SEO友好设计,开发者能打造出既安全又高效的登录入口。持续关注行业动态(如OAuth 2.0集成)和用户反馈,才能让登录界面成为网站增长的助力而非瓶颈。
文章评论